International Turkic Culture and Heritage Foundation and Kazakhstan’s University sign Memorandum of Understanding

Baku, May 8, AZERTAC

A Memorandum of Understanding was signed between the International Turkic Culture and Heritage Foundation and L.N. Gumilyov Eurasian National University in Kazakhstan. The document was signed by the President of the Foundation Gunay Afandiyeva, and the rector of the University, Yerlan Sydykov.
The memorandum was signed in order to establish partnership relations and cultural exchanges between the Foundation and the University. The document envisages cooperation on the organization of conferences, seminars, and other similar initiatives for the promotion and development of the cultural heritage of the Turkic peoples, involvement of the academic staff of the University in international events of the Foundation, conducting projects on the study of common Turkic written sources, as well as support to the students of the University conducting research in this direction.
At the ceremony, it was pointed out that the Foundation attaches special importance to the establishment of mutual relations with the member and observer states of the organization, as well as with scientific and educational institutions of various foreign countries.
Within the framework of the event, Gunay Afandiyeva got acquainted with the auditorium named after the National Leader of the Azerbaijani people, Heydar Aliyev, created at the University. The President of the Foundation reviewed various publications dedicated to the large-scale activities and multifaceted heritage of the Great Leader.
Hikmet Babaoglu, deputy of the Milli Majlis of the Republic of Azerbaijan, Talgat Mukhanov, project manager of the International Turkic Culture and Heritage Foundation, as well as faculty members and students of the Turkology Department of the L.N. Gumilyov Eurasian National University participated in the ceremony.
Following the signing of the memorandum, compositions in the languages of the Turkic peoples were performed by the students of the University.
